The DSC61xx family of MEMS oscillators combines the
industry leading low power consumption and
ultra-small packages with exceptional frequency
stability and jitter performance over temperature. The
single-output DSC61xx MEMS oscillators are excellent
choices for use as clock references in small,
battery-powered devices such as wearable and
Internet of Things (IoT) devices in which small size, low
power consumption, and long-term reliability are
paramount. They also meet the stringent mechanical
durability and reliability requirements within Automotive
Electronics Council standard Q100 (AEC-Q100), so
they are well suited for under-hood applications as well.
The DSC61xx family is available in ultra-small
1.6 mm x 1.2 mm and 2.0 mm x 1.6 mm packages.
Other package sizes include: 2.5 mm x 2.0 mm and
3.2 mm x 2.5 mm. These packages are “drop-in”
replacements for standard 4-pin CMOS quartz crystal
oscillators.

Applications
• Low Power/Portable Applications: IoT,
Embedded/Smart Devices
• Consumer: Home Healthcare, Fitness Devices,
Home Automation
• Automotive: Rear View/Surround View Cameras,
Infotainment System
• Industrial: Building/Factory Automation,
Surveillance Camera
